axis-java-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Richard Berthold <>
Subject No deserializer for {}anyType
Date Mon, 11 Jun 2012 18:31:33 GMT
I know that there have been several discussions of this topic before but I
have not been able to find a solution.
Background: A thirdparty company provided access to a number of web
services as well as a packaging of the axis jar files.
We are a Microsoft Windows C# shop and this is the only production java
code which we use.
When we generated the code using WSDL2Java we got numerous errors all
relating to a class ProviderErrorType.
Basically, the generated code assumed that ProviderErrorType[] was
throwable but the class itself was not an extension
of throwable. We "hacked" the code removing the []s throughout and
declaring it to extend Throwable (the current code file
is attached). Everything compiled and worked perfectly until the server
returned a ProviderErrorType.(a typical error is attached);
The code then threw the error "No deserializer for {}anyType".
I have attached one of the BindingStubs.

In researching this issue, I found this same problem being described from
an application generated from UPS (that is not
where this came from).

As I said we are not a Java shop but do have enough experience to follow
most any set of instructions (we cannot change
anything on the Server side).
Any help will be greatly appreciated.

View raw message